How does Hayward, MN compare to Finland, MN? Hayward has a population of 219 with a median household income of $53,750, while Finland has 220 residents and a median income of $51,875.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Hayward, MN | Finland, MN |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 219 | 220 | -0.5% |
| Median Age | 48.5 | 54.9 | -11.7% |
| Foreign Born % | 3.7% | 0.9% | +280.0% |
| Metric | Hayward | Finland |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$53,750 | $51,875 | +3.6% |
| Unemployment | 2.6% | 12.1% | -78.5% |
| Poverty Rate | 16.4% | 20.5% | -20.0% |
| Bachelor's+ | 3.3% | 10.7% | -69.2% |
